Musical Suggestions
Have your clergy approve your selections early; the soloist would appreciate having the selections several weeks in advance.
Any standard music is generally accepted for the seating period and while guests are waiting to be ushered out.
A special vocal or instrumental solo is nice to have after the bridal party (including parents) are ushered out, in order to give them a moment before the guests leave their seats.
PROCESSIONAL
Attendants:
"Canon in D Major" Pachelbel
"Trumpet Tune" Purcell
"Jesu, Joy of Man's Desiring" Bach
Bride:
"Trumpet Voluntary" Stanley or Clarke
Bridal Chorus from "Lohengrin" Wagner
(Note: some religions do not permit this song.)
RECESSIONAL
Wedding March from "A Midsummer Night Dream" Mendelssohn
(very popular)
"Trumpet Voluntary" Purcell
SPECIAL MUSIC
Favorites:
"Ave Maria" Schubert
"Wedding Song" (There Is Love) Stooky
"I Will Be Here" Steven Curtis Chapman
